Új hozzászólás Aktív témák

  • cAby

    tag

    válasz bambano #948 üzenetére

    dstat nincs fenn, meg gondolom ott is csak hozzá kellene bűvészkedni a dátumot. :)

    Áhh, ez tökéletesen megy amit írtál. Nagyon szépen köszönöm, sokat segítettél!

    Ez alapján átírtam ezt a változatomat:
    #!/bin/bash
    Timer=0
    ENDTIMER=50000
    SAVEPLACECPU=/tmp/cpu_report.txt
    while [ "$Timer" -ne "$ENDTIMER" ]
    do
    sleep 1
    Timer=`expr $Timer + 1`
    sar -u 1 | grep '^[0-9]' | grep 'all' >> "$SAVEPLACECPU"
    echo "$Timer meres futott le"
    done
    exit 0

    erre: top -b -d 1| while read p; do echo $(date +"%r") $p; done | grep Cpu

    Elindítottam mind a kettőt, de azonos időpontban az értékek között kis eltérések vannak..
    Ez lehet attól nem, hogy mind a kettő azt írja, hogy pl. 01.38.59 AM,de egyik 01:38:59.001, másik meg 01:38:59.999-ben rögzít?

    szerk.: Még valami érdekelne, ezt a 2 parancsot, hogyan lehetne elindítani pontosan egy időben? (Lehet, hogy rájövök nemsokára, de inkább megkérdezem.)
    nohup iostat -m 1| while read p; do echo $(date) $p; done | grep sde > /tmp/io.txt &
    nohup top -b -d 1| while read p; do echo $(date +"%r") $p; done | grep Cpu > /tmp/cpu.txt &

Új hozzászólás Aktív témák